Unpacking the Options: Understanding Common Bathtub Materials

Let's delve into the key characteristics and benefits of the most popular bathtub materials:

  • Acrylic: The go-to for many homeowners seeking affordability and versatility, formed by heating and molding acrylic sheets reinforced with fiberglass.

    • Pros: Lightweight and budget-friendly, available in a wide spectrum of shapes and sizes, offers decent heat retention, minor scratches can often be buffed out.
    • Cons: Can lack a premium feel, susceptible to scratching and fading over time, may exhibit some flexing under significant weight.
  • Cast Iron: The enduring symbol of robustness and timeless elegance, created by pouring molten iron into a mold and finished with a durable enamel coating.

    • Pros: Exceptionally durable and long-lasting, provides excellent heat retention for luxurious soaks, resistant to scratches and chips (with a quality enamel finish), offers a remarkably stable and substantial feel.
    • Cons: Very heavy and can be expensive to install, the enamel coating can chip if subjected to forceful impacts, design options are somewhat limited.
  • Stone Resin/Solid Surface: A sophisticated composite of natural stone powder (such as marble or granite) and durable resins, offering a touch of understated luxury.

    • Pros: Offers a refined aesthetic and tactile experience, boasts superior heat retention for longer, more enjoyable baths, non-porous and easy to maintain, can be molded into sleek, seamless, contemporary designs, durable.
    • Cons: Can represent a significant investment, heavy to handle and install, susceptible to staining from certain chemicals if not properly cared for.
  • Fiberglass: The most budget-conscious option, constructed from layers of fiberglass strands bonded together with resin.

    • Pros: Very lightweight and highly affordable, available in a broad range of shapes and sizes.
    • Cons: Least durable material, easily scratched, prone to cracking and fading, poor heat retention, can feel less substantial and even flimsy.
  • Enameled Steel: A more accessible alternative to cast iron, featuring a steel core coated with a protective layer of enamel.

    • Pros: Lighter than cast iron, offers relatively good durability, provides decent heat retention.
    • Cons: More prone to chipping than cast iron enamel, can feel cold to the touch initially, design options are somewhat limited.
